Job Description

Position Summary: The Bio-Medical Engineer is responsible for the design, maintenance, calibration, and quality control of biomedical equipment used in emergency ambulances and healthcare settings. This includes ensuring that life-saving devices such as defibrillators, ventilators, suction machines, and monitors are fully functional, safe, and compliant with applicable standards. The role supports the operational reliability and readiness of medical equipment for Maharashtras emergency ambulance fleet. Key Responsibilities: Support the customization and development of biomedical solutions for pre-hospital(ambulance) care. Perform repairs and troubleshooting for devices like AEDs, suction units, oxygenregulators, and infusion pumps. Install and calibrate new medical equipment in ambulances and maintenance hubs. Ensure all biomedical devices conform to Indian standards (CDSCO, BIS) andinternational safety norms. Implement quality checks during acceptance, commissioning, and routine use phases Train EMTs and ambulance staff on correct use, basic troubleshooting, and care ofmedical devices. Educational Qualification : Bachelor's degree in Biomedical Engineering, Electronics, or Mechanical EngineeringCBET (Certified Biomedical Equipment Technician), CCE (Certified ClinicalEngineer) - Preferred 2-5 years in a biomedical engineering role, preferably within EMS, hospitals, ordiagnostic services. Skills Required: Must-Have Skills: Strong understanding of emergency medical equipment (monitor-defibrillators,BVMs, etc.) Proficiency in equipment maintenance, diagnostics, and calibration Excellent documentation and reporting skills Basic knowledge of ambulance power supply systems and mounting hardware Good-to-Have Skills: Familiarity with ambulance standards (AIS 125 Part 1, NABH for EMS) Knowledge of ISO 13485 and CDSCO regulations Ability to coordinate with field staff and third-party vendors Personal Attributes : Strong attention to detail and safety compliance Ability to work independently and under field conditions Proactive problem-solver with a hands-on approach Strong ethical and professional standards.
